Fajar Nickel Alloys’ Titanium Ball Valves are generally made from either Grade 2 or Grade 5 (Ti-6Al-4V) titanium. Grade 2 is about 98.9% pure titanium, known for its excellent corrosion resistance and weldability, while Grade 5, which includes 6% aluminum and 4% vanadium, offers enhanced strength (around 900 MPa tensile) and durability. These valves are lightweight, non-magnetic, and highly resistant to seawater, chlorides, acids, and high temperatures. Their strong mechanical properties and tight sealing capabilities make them perfect for high-pressure and high-purity applications, ensuring outstanding operational stability and chemical resistance in even the toughest environments.

Fajar Nickel Alloys’ Titanium Ball Valves are perfect for chemical processing plants, where they manage the flow of highly corrosive substances like acids, chlorides, and solvents. In marine and offshore settings, they are utilized in seawater systems, desalination processes, and ballast water treatment, thanks to titanium’s impressive resistance to saltwater corrosion. The aerospace industry also relies on them for hydraulic and fuel systems that demand a high strength-to-weight ratio. Additionally, the pharmaceutical and biotech sectors benefit from their reliability and performance in critical applications.
